Hi everyone, I made my second trip ever to the UAE Harmony mine in Mt. Carmel today. I got 2.5 ton of nut coal (should have got more). Once again no problems - pull on scale and weigh, got loaded with a skid loader, weigh again and thats it. The nut coal I got is very clean and equally sized, it is a little on the dull side and not overly shiny. I made a small fire tonight like several other nights this season and I have already noticed at least a 50 degree temperature increase over the leftovers I bought last year to get me through the season! It once again seems like very good quality coal!
